Meeting notes — payroll logistics, 14:00. Quarry Hollow site still has no printer. Agreed: payslips printed centrally at Farwick House, sealed in individual envelopes, batched by crew. Driver takes batch on Friday run only. No loose slips, no copies left in cab. Site foreman signs the batch receipt; coordinator files it same day. Any undelivered envelopes return sealed to Farwick House. For the Friday exchange, the driver follows the confidential hand-over instruction given below.

dispatch memo: the sorius tamius courier leaves the praeth ledger at gate 4873 under passcode 928014

Hey — welcome aboard! Quick heads-up before Thursday's DR drill: we'll kill the Wavelet preview service and you'll restore the waveform render cache from cold storage. Steps are in the Soundbarrow wiki, nothing scary. Only gotcha: the restore vault prompts for a passphrase, and for the drill we use the one below.

vault phrase of kajef-tafog = wenox-briix

## Build Provenance: Cron Migration to Flowspindle

We are moving the nightly artifact-signing cron jobs on the Bramblehook cluster into Flowspindle, our workflow engine, so each run carries attested provenance instead of relying on host-level crontabs. Reviewers should confirm that every migrated task declares its inputs explicitly and that no step shells out to unpinned scripts. Each Flowspindle run now emits a provenance record, and the verification step checks the token below.

build token for tawif-bahip: htk31_68bba16e1afabfef4ecc69408c06f16

The three-year supply agreement with Tollgate Fabrication expires at quarter-end. Renewal terms on the table include a 2.5% unit cost reduction in exchange for a higher minimum volume commitment, plus revised delivery windows to the Ashbourne depot. Legal has cleared the draft; procurement flags the volume floor as the main exposure if Veldra-line demand softens. Sales leads should be ready to speak to pipeline confidence. The confidential note below outlines the fallback position.

internal memo for tagef-hadup: Gross margin on Ulaath came in at 15 percent against a plan of 5 percent. Only 7 of the 120 pilot accounts renewed Ulaath, so a churn review is set for October 15.